Standard Online versus Postal Processing Times

For standard online applications submitted within the UK, most applicants receive their documents within 3 weeks. However, postal applications or paper forms can take up to 10 weeks because the official processing clock only starts once His Majestys Passport Office physically handles the paperwork.

Real-world crowd-sourced tracking data shows that actual wait times are often significantly shorter than the maximum official buffers. Adult renewals frequently average around 12 days, while first-time adult passports average 15 to 16 days. First child renewals usually hover around 14 to 18 days, and first child passports average 15 to 20 days. Thats a huge difference from the dreaded uk passport processing time warnings of 10 weeks.

Urgent Service Options for Fast Travel Needs

If you need a passport faster than the standard service, you can book an appointment through the official urgent passport services for an extra fee. This route completely bypasses the standard multi-week waiting window when time is running out.

The One-Week Fast Track and One-Day Premium Services

The 1-Week Fast Track service takes roughly 6 to 7 days and is available for adult and child renewals, replacements, or first child passports. On the other hand, the 1-Day Premium service is ready to collect just 4 hours after your in-person appointment, though it is restricted strictly to adult renewals. Choosing these services requires booking an in-person slot at a regional passport office.

Overseas Applications and Common Delay Factors

If you are applying from overseas, expect standard processing to stretch longer - usually between 3 to 8 weeks depending on the destination country and international courier logistics. Furthermore, first-time adult applications can extend to around 50 days if you are randomly selected for a mandatory identity interview.

Can I travel while my British passport is being renewed?

No, you must never book or undertake international travel using an old passport once you have sent it in for renewal. HM Passport Office requires your physical document to process the replacement, and your old passport is legally invalidated once cancelled.

Does the 3-week processing window start on my submission day?

The official 3-week clock only starts once HM Passport Office physically receives your supporting documents or old passport, not the moment you press submit online.

Why is my first adult passport taking longer than expected?

First adult passport applications frequently require extra security checks, counter-signatory confirmations, or random identity interviews. These additional verification steps can push total processing times well beyond the standard baseline.
